The Definitive Guide to createssh
The Definitive Guide to createssh
Blog Article
There's normally some excess action or two necessary to adopt a more secure technique of Doing the job. And most of the people don't love it. They actually want reduce safety and The dearth of friction. Which is human nature.
Open up your ~/.ssh/config file, then modify the file to incorporate the following lines. In case your SSH key file has a special identify or path than the example code, modify the filename or route to match your recent set up.
The final bit of the puzzle is taking care of passwords. It might get very wearisome moving into a password each and every time you initialize an SSH relationship. To have close to this, we can easily use the password management software program that comes along with macOS and different Linux distributions.
The utility will prompt you to select a site for your keys that should be produced. By default, the keys will be saved in the ~/.ssh directory within your user’s household Listing. The personal key will probably be identified as id_rsa and also the associated community crucial will be referred to as id_rsa.pub.
Hardware Stability Modules (HSMs) deliver an additional layer of safety for SSH keys by preserving personal keys stored in tamper-resistant components. As opposed to storing non-public keys inside of a file, HSMs shop them securely, preventing unauthorized entry.
Right before completing the techniques During this portion, Be sure that you either have SSH crucial-dependent authentication configured for the root createssh account on this server, or preferably, that you've got SSH essential-primarily based authentication configured for an account on this server with sudo obtain.
Having said that, OpenSSH certificates can be quite beneficial for server authentication and will reach very similar benefits given that the normal X.509 certificates. Even so, they have to have their own individual infrastructure for certificate issuance.
When creating a remote Linux server, you’ll want to make your mind up on a way for securely connecting to it.
Help you save and shut the file when you are finished. To truly put into action the modifications we just designed, you have to restart the assistance.
Again, to deliver various keys for different sites just tag on a little something like "_github" to the tip from the filename.
Here is how to create every one of the SSH keys you'll ever need to have using three unique methods. We'll demonstrate ways to create your First list of keys, as well as additional ones if you need to build various keys for a number of web-sites.
In this article, you have got learned how you can make SSH vital pairs making use of ssh-keygen. SSH keys have several strengths more than passwords:
The host keys are usually automatically generated when an SSH server is put in. They are often regenerated at any time. Nonetheless, if host keys are improved, clients may perhaps alert about improved keys. Transformed keys will also be described when a person tries to execute a person-in-the-Center attack.
OpenSSH has its possess proprietary certification structure, which may be useful for signing host certificates or user certificates. For consumer authentication, The dearth of extremely protected certification authorities coupled with the inability to audit who can entry a server by inspecting the server can make us suggest versus employing OpenSSH certificates for user authentication.